Mastering SEO: A Complete Guide to Better Ranking

SEO stands for Search Engine Optimization, a digital marketing practice aimed at improving the visibility and ranking of a website or web page on search engine results pages (SERPs). The goal is to attract organic (non-paid) traffic by ensuring the website is relevant and user-friendly for both search engines and users.

Key Elements of SEO:

On-Page SEO:

Optimizing website content, meta tags, headers, and images.
Using relevant keywords naturally in the content.
Ensuring a good user experience with fast loading speeds and mobile-friendliness.

Off-Page SEO:

Building backlinks from reputable websites to improve domain authority.
Social media marketing and influencer outreach.

Technical SEO:

Improving website infrastructure for better crawling and indexing by search engines.
Using a sitemap, SSL certificates, and fixing broken links.

Content Creation:

Producing high-quality, relevant, and valuable content that meets user intent.
Regular updates to keep the content fresh.
Keyword Research:

Identifying search terms your target audience uses.
Balancing between high-competition and long-tail keywords.

Why SEO Matters:

Increases Visibility: Helps your site appear in top search results.
Drives Organic Traffic: Brings in users who are genuinely interested in your content or products.
Builds Credibility: High-ranking websites are seen as more trustworthy.
Cost-Effective: Organic traffic is free, unlike paid advertisements.
Enhances User Experience: Encourages optimization for better usability.
In essence, SEO is about creating a balance between content, technical optimization, and user satisfaction to achieve better rankings in search engines like Google, Bing, and Yahoo.
